6. (25pt). Singly ionized protons traveling at 0.50 km/sec enter a uniform magnetic field, traveling perpendicular to the field as shown. The protons exit the field perpendicular to their original direction. The protons travel a (curved) path distance of 1.57 cm while in the field. B a. What is the magnitude of the magnetic field in the region? b. What is the net force on each proton? c. For how long (in time) is one of these protons in the field?
